+ | ====== SSIM - files auto-sending | ||
+ | |||
+ | It is now possible to set up an **auto-sending** of SSIM files to DCS and/or PSS after each schedule change of the **published flights**, in a panel **SCHED**. | ||
+ | |||
+ | In a section SSIM of Settings panel there are 2 checkboxes: 'Send DCS automatically' | ||
+ | |||
+ | {{: | ||
+ | |||
+ | There are **details** which need to be added to Leon to make it work: | ||
+ | |||
+ | * **Operator IATA code** - defined in General Settings. | ||
+ | * **Aircraft IATA code** - defined by Leon Support Team. | ||
+ | * **Virtual aircraft IATA code** - defined by Leon Support Team. | ||
+ | * **Passenger Reservations Booking Designator (PRBD)** - defined in an aircraft profile, tab Sales and in Virtual aircraft profile. | ||
+ | |||
+ | If any of the above details are missing, Leon will show a warning: | ||
+ | |||
+ | {{: | ||
+ | |||
+ | If all is set up correctly and the schedule was changed in a section SCHED (Aircraft, Flight number, STD, STA, ADEP/ADES), Leon will automatically send updated SSIM file to DCS and/or PSS. | ||
+ | |||
+ | |||
+ | If something has not been configured correctly, Leon will send a warning in SCHED panel and an email defined in SSIM configuration ('From email' | ||
